Beach Ball Madness

What do you need?

Beach Ball – you can get one here!

Permanent Marker – you can get one here!

How does it work?

Write a variety of numbers 1-12 around the beach ball using the permanent marker.

Take turns tossing the ball with your child. When she catches the ball, tell her that her hands have glue on them and she can’t unglue her hands until she adds (or multiplies, for the older students) the numbers that her hands are stuck to!

Once she’s added the numbers together, she’ll toss it to you. Set a good example and add your numbers aloud before tossing it back. In the photo below, K added 6 and 9 to get 15 before tossing the ball back to me!

Keep going back and forth until you decide you’re done for the evening!

Pro tip: If your hand doesn’t land on a number, add up the closest number to your hand. There are no zeroes in Beach Ball Madness!
